The New Zealand National Championships - XCO-DHI 2021 was a highly anticipated event in the world of mountain biking. Held in the beautiful city of Christchurch, New Zealand, the event took place over two days, from 27th February to 28th February 2021. The championship attracted some of the best mountain bikers from across the country, all vying for the national title in their respective categories.
The XCO-DHI 2021 championship was divided into two main categories: Cross-Country Olympic (XCO) and Downhill (DHI). The XCO races were a test of endurance and technical skills, with riders having to navigate through challenging terrains and steep climbs. On the other hand, the DHI races were all about speed and control, as riders raced down steep, technical descents at breakneck speeds.
